Transaction 300ed3ef86b073f607d1691ea2a97684958ed751d9d482ef18dfb29bc2840192
1 Input
1 Output
-
300ed3ef86b073f607d1691ea2a97684958ed751d9d482ef18dfb29bc2840192:0
- value
- 146748
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1985f91ea1cd0b7ae87a9afdfa03d468ee43ed10 OP_EQUAL
- address
- 341yJxN1NsgGFCkBPtaTac9GNp318LPcCG